2021-22
3-3 singles record … 4-2 doubles mark … earned spot on Pac-12 Spring Academic Honor Roll … with partner Vanessa Ong, beat Snow Han/Danielle Willson of USC, 6-2, at Women of Troy Invitational (Oct. 9) … defeated Kayla Wilkins of Arizona, 6-1, 6-2, at Women of Troy Invitational (Oct. 8) … named to Athletic Director’s Honor Roll for Fall 2021, Winter 2022.
2020-21
5-1 singles record (all dual matches) … 8-4 doubles mark (all dual matches) … Bruins captured Pac-12 regular-season championship outright for first time in program history … team did not compete during fall … named ITA Scholar-Athlete … earned spot on Pac-12 Spring Academic Honor Roll ... singles decisions came exclusively on Court 6 … majority of completed doubles matches came on Court 3 (7-4); also finished on Court 2 (1-0) … with partner Abi Altick, selected to ITA National Team Indoor Championships All-Tournament Team (doubles No. 3) after earning wins versus Charlotte Chavatipon/Marta Perez Mur of Texas and Taisiya Pachkaleva/Lisa Zaar of Pepperdine; latter clinched doubles point … with Altick, clinched two doubles points, including 6-3 decision over Abigail Desiatnikov/Jordan McBride of San Diego (Feb. 13) … named to Athletic Director’s Honor Roll for Fall 2020, Winter 2021.
2019-20
8-5 singles record in shortened season (1-0 in dual matches) … 12-5 doubles mark (5-2 in dual matches) … with partner Abi Altick, reached season-high No. 37 in Oracle/ITA doubles rankings (Sept. 16) … named ITA Scholar-Athlete ... earned spot on Pac-12 Spring Academic Honor Roll ... posted singles decision on Court 6 … majority of completed doubles matches came on Court 2 (4-1); also finished on Court 3 (1-1) … defeated Juliet Zhang, 6-2, 6-3, to clinch win versus Minnesota in ITA Kick-Off Weekend first round (Jan. 24) … with Altick, clinched two doubles points, including 6-2 result over Sasha Hill/Emmanuelle Salas of Florida State at ITA National Team Indoor Championships (Feb. 8) … with partner Abbey Forbes, defeated Anna Bright/Alexis Nelson of California, 6-2, to clinch doubles point (Feb. 21) … with Altick, beat Eryn Cayetano/Danielle Willson of USC, 6-4, 6-2, to reach doubles final round at ITA Southwest Regional Championships (Oct. 21) … named to Athletic Director’s Honor Roll for Fall 2019, Winter 2020, Spring 2020.
2018-19
11-10 singles record (6-8 in dual matches) … 17-4 doubles mark (14-3 in dual matches) … with partner Abi Altick, finished No. 86 in Oracle/ITA doubles rankings and reached season-high 82 (May 1) … named ITA Scholar-Athlete … posted singles decisions on Courts 5 (5-2) and 6 (1-6) … majority of completed doubles matches came on Court 3 (13-3); also finished on Court 2 (1-0) … beat Camila Tumosa, 6-3, 6-2, to clinch win versus Loyola Marymount in ITA Kick-Off Weekend championship match (Jan. 27) … with Altick, beat No. 51 Melissa Lord/Niluka Madurawe of Stanford, 6-3, in final round at Pac-12 Championships (April 27) … clinched team-high eight doubles points with Altick, including 7-6(6) winner-take-all decision over Sara Daavettila/Alle Sanford of North Carolina in quarterfinal round at NCAA Championships (May 17); also secured one doubles point with partner Alaina Miller … with Miller, defeated Solymar Colling/Maria-Paula Torres of San Diego, 6-1, to reach doubles final round at National Collegiate Tennis Classic (Nov. 12) … named to Athletic Director’s Honor Roll for Winter 2019, Spring 2019.
PRIOR TO UCLA
Graduated from Connections Academy … Blue Chip recruit according to TennisRecruiting. net; reached No. 1 in 2017 and 2018 ... reached doubles quarterfinal round at each of four Grand Slam junior tournaments … claimed Girls’ 18 singles title at 2018 Southern California Junior Sectional Championships (Level 1) in Fountain Valley, Calif. … took singles title at 2018 USTA National Hard Court Championships in San Diego … won doubles title at 2017 USTA Billie Jean King Girls’ 18 National Championships in San Diego to earn automatic bid into US Open … posted runner-up finish in Girls’ 18 doubles competition at 2017 Easter Bowl in Indian Wells, Calif. … Girls’ 18 singles finalist at 2017 USTA International Spring Championships in Carson, Calif. … notched runner-up result in Girls’ 18 doubles tournament at 2016 USTA International Spring Championships in Carson, Calif. … claimed Girls’ 16 singles title at 2015 Henry Talbert Junior Championships (SCTA Level 1) in Palm Desert, Calif. … posted USTA National Selection Tournament championship performances in February (Girls’ 14 doubles) and November (Girls’ 16 singles) of 2014 … took Girls’ 14 singles title at 2014 Southern California Junior Sectional Championships in Fountain Valley, Calif. … veteran of ITF tournaments, including Girls’ 18 doubles wins at International Grass Court Championships (2015), Evert American (2014) and Atlanta (2014).
PERSONAL
Daughter of Randy and Trynna … has two older brothers, Steven (Moore) and Travis, and one older sister, Rachel (Moore) … decided to attend UCLA because she loved the tennis program and everything it presented, while proximity of its campus and athletic facilities gave her “everything [she] wanted” … describes her greatest athletic thrill to date as recording first-round, three-set win at 2016 US Open Junior Championships in front of crowd of supporters … admires Billie Jean King and former basketball player Kobe Bryant … hobbies and interests include cooking, reading, going to the beach, playing with her dog, hanging with friends and family and photography … is a fan of music artists from past decades like Frank Sinatra and The Beatles … father was drafted by NBA’s San Diego Clippers and played professional basketball in Europe, while mother was all-state track performer in high school and uncles played football at Arizona State and Kansas ... communications major.
